int analogPin = 3;   // potentiometer connected to analog pin 3

int val = 0; 

int rLight = 0;
int wLight = 0;

void setup() {
  pinMode(5, OUTPUT);
  pinMode(6, OUTPUT);
  pinMode(9, OUTPUT);
  pinMode(10, OUTPUT);
  pinMode(3, INPUT);
  analogWrite(5, 0);
  analogWrite(6, 0);
  analogWrite(9, 0);
  analogWrite(10, 0);
 

}

void loop() {
  
  //analogWrite(5, 0);
  //analogWrite(6, 10);
   
  //analogWrite(9, 0);
  //analogWrite(10, 10);

  delay(10);

  int val = analogRead(analogPin);
 
  rLight = map(val, 0, 511, 255, 0);
  
  wLight = map(val, 512, 1023, 0, 255);

  if(rLight>0){
    
    analogWrite(5, rLight);
    analogWrite(6,0);
  }
  
  if(rLight==0 || wLight==0){
    analogWrite(5, 1);
    analogWrite(6,0);
  }
  
  if(wLight>0){
    analogWrite(5, 0);
    analogWrite(6,wLight);
    
  }
  

 

}



$abcdeabcde151015202530fghijfghij